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
95694 05479 97 12
80435 133104
80435 133104
7664320665 9132643903 2096 8062
All about undefined
Interested in learning more?
80435 133104
7664320665 9132643903 2096 8062
See more
9086829 775 31924
67 28 637
See more
119 1824 037
094 9200 079 93824348284
See more